Tabulon 9 replaces the legacy quicksort in the report builder with a stable merge sort. Reports that relied on incidental tie ordering will now render rows in a deterministic sequence based on insertion order. Before migrating a workspace, re-run its snapshot comparisons: any diff confined to equal-key rows is expected and safe to accept. Diffs in key columns themselves indicate a real regression and should be escalated at the sync. The sorter's migration-mode settings are listed below.

deployment values, kaweg-tahop:
zorael:
  log_level: debug
  metrics_host: metrics.zorael.lumiclabs.internal
  pin: 5806
  pool_size: 8

Quick heads-up on Pinwheel UI versioning: we cut a minor release every sprint, and anything touching component props needs a changeset file in the PR. No changeset, no merge — the bot will nag you. Majors are rare and go through the design council first. The full policy, with examples of what counts as breaking, lives on the internal page below.

wiki page, bahip-yahip: https://grafana.qirvanlabs.corp/browse/display/projects/cc3a1b9dbfc9

// MAX_SWAP_DEPTH bounds the backtracking search in the Ravenholt
// timetable solver. Raising it beyond 6 risks exponential blowup and
// was the root cause of the Term 2 scheduler hang. Any change requires
// security sign-off, since solver timeouts can be triggered by crafted
// room-constraint uploads. The build this limit was validated against
// is recorded below.

build token for tajeg-bajep: htk14_409ba9df6b8acb

## Deployment

The Quillfeed spooler service must be deployed after the print-gateway is confirmed healthy, never before. Roll out one region at a time, starting with the Varnholm cluster, and watch queue depth for ten minutes between stages. Rollback is a simple redeploy of the prior tag. The service reads the following configuration at startup.

settings of bafof-tagep:
[frador]
port = 9300
region = west-1
host = frador.norvacorp.corp
timeout_ms = 3000
retries = 5